Enhanced Home Value

Investing in a garage door is not just about aesthetics; it’s also a practical investment. According to the 2023 ‘Cost vs. Value Report’ by Remodeling Magazine, upgrading to a high-quality custom garage door recoups an average of 85% return on investment (ROI), making it one of the top home improvement projects for enhancing property value.

Improved Energy Efficiency

Modern custom garage doors can be insulated and sealed to prevent air leakage, which significantly improves your home’s energy efficiency. This is particularly important in extreme weather conditions, helping to maintain a comfortable temperature in your garage and by extension, your home, reducing heating and cooling costs throughout the year.

Choosing the Right Custom Garage Door

Selecting the right custom garage door involves considering the material, style, insulation, and safety features. It’s advisable to consult with a professional who can provide insights specific to your home’s needs and the climate in your area. Additionally, technology integration, such as smart openers and enhanced security features, can add further convenience and safety to your custom garage door installation.
